What You're Getting

The Forerunner 945 LTE includes built-in LTE for phone-free safety features like LiveTrack and Assistance Plus, which connects you to Garmin's professional 24/7 emergency monitoring center. Battery life reaches up to two weeks in smartwatch mode, 12 hours with GPS and music, or 7 hours with GPS, music, and LTE LiveTrack active.

You can store up to 1,000 songs from Spotify, Amazon Music, Deezer, and other services for phone-free listening. Performance tracking adjusts for heat and altitude, monitors recovery time, and predicts race finish times.

Full-color onboard maps guide routes, and Garmin Pay handles contactless payments.

The Caveat

LTE requires a subscription plan and Category M1 network coverage, and Assistance Plus is not available in all regions. This is the previous-generation model, so you are trading the latest hardware for significant savings.
